What This Brand's Nutrition Profile Reveals

Wildfare Inc. has 62 distinct products indexed in the USDA FoodData Central Branded Foods database, each with a full nutrition label submitted through the USDA's data partnership program. Across the catalog, the average product carries 372 calories per standard serving, a figure that sits inside the broader packaged-food landscape but only gains meaning when you zoom into individual items. Branded food entries are refreshed as manufacturers update formulations and label data, so values here reflect the most recent submission to USDA rather than a frozen-in-time snapshot.

The brand's highest-protein offering is SWEET FREEZE DRIED CORN, SWEET at 16.7g per 100g, useful if you are scanning for protein-dense picks within this lineup. On the other end, NEOPOLITAN BRUSCHETTA, NEOPOLITAN is the lowest-calorie product at 67 calories per 100g, a useful anchor for portion-controlled eating. These edge-of-range products matter because averages hide the spread: two products from the same brand can differ by 400+ calories or 30g of sugar depending on variety, flavor, and portion. Click any product below to see the full FDA-format label, including sodium, fiber, added sugars, and vitamin content.

Because USDA branded data is self-reported by manufacturers, nutrient values reflect what Wildfare Inc. prints on its packaging, the same numbers a shopper sees on-shelf. This makes side-by-side brand comparisons reliable for calorie, macro, and sodium decisions, and directly transferable to apps like MyFitnessPal or Cronometer that pull from the same FDC source.
